Overview

Younger Partners, as exclusive advisor, is pleased to present the opportunity to acquire Canyon Creek Center (the “Property”), a privately owned and maintained office building in the flourishing North Dallas suburb of Richardson. The Property offers 100,000 square feet of highly efficient, neighborhood office space that is 56% leased and well positioned for an owner occupant wanting to take control of their real estate needs and enjoy the benefits of ownership. Home to a diverse rent roll, the building has existing revenues that will provide a reliable income stream.

Situated along heavily traveled Central Expressway, Canyon Creek Center is proximate to one of North Texas’ most significant residential populations. The nearby rooftops fuel demand in the building from customer facing service operators that feed off the neighborhood community. Located near then intersection of Campbell Road and Central, the Property is proximate to a wealth of restaurants, a variety of shopping destinations and is located in the heart of the region’s innovation quarter.

The building has been substantially renovated and offers a variety of space availabilities to a potential owner-occupant. With over 44,000 square feet available, the building is offered at a sizeable discount to replacement cost and an attractively low basis.
